ITEM 3. SOURCE AND AMOUNT OF FUNDS OR OTHER CONSIDERATION

         The source and amount of funds (including commissions) used by each of
the Reporting Persons to acquire the 200,000 shares of Common Stock reported in
Item 5 below was approximately $450,000. The Reporting Persons acquired the
shares of Common Stock in consideration of the settlement of a dispute with a
third party.

ITEM 4. PURPOSE THE TRANSACTION.

         The Reporting Persons acquired the 200,000 shares of the Common Stock
in consideration of the settlement of a dispute with a third party. These shares
are owned by the Reporting Persons as an investment in the Issuer and not with
the present intention of acquiring control of the Company's business.
